The video explores historical and modern methods of understanding bird migration. Initially, people believed birds hibernated underwater or flew to the moon. The introduction of bird banding in the 1900s provided the first real insights into migration paths. Satellite and GPS tracking further advanced our knowledge, though they have limitations for small birds. Light-level geolocators, which use ancient navigation methods, have revealed detailed migration patterns, such as the great snipe's rapid journey and the Arctic tern's extensive travels.
